探索 Python 深度学习框架的高效部署之路

2周前手游攻略3

在当今科技飞速发展的时代,深度学习技术正以惊人的速度改变着我们的生活和工作方式,Python 作为一种广泛应用的编程语言,其深度学习框架在简化部署流程方面发挥着至关重要的作用。

部署深度学习模型是将训练好的模型应用到实际生产环境中的关键步骤,这一过程常常充满挑战,需要解决诸多技术难题。

探索 Python 深度学习框架的高效部署之路

传统的部署方式可能涉及复杂的配置、依赖管理以及性能优化等问题,而 Python 深度学习框架的出现,为解决这些问题提供了有效的途径。

以 TensorFlow 为例,它提供了一系列工具和库,使得模型的部署变得更加便捷,通过 TensorFlow Serving 组件,可以轻松地将训练好的模型部署到服务器上,并提供高效的服务。

探索 Python 深度学习框架的高效部署之路

PyTorch 同样在部署方面具有出色的表现,其 TorchScript 机制能够将模型转换为一种可序列化和优化的格式,从而便于在不同的环境中进行部署。

在简化部署流程中,模型的压缩和优化也是重要的环节,Python 深度学习框架提供了诸如量化、剪枝等技术,能够在不损失太多精度的前提下,显著减少模型的大小和计算量,提高部署的效率和性能。

云服务的兴起也为 Python 深度学习框架的部署提供了便利,各大云厂商提供了完善的基础设施和服务,开发者可以利用这些资源,快速搭建起稳定可靠的部署环境。

Python 深度学习框架通过不断的创新和优化,为深度学习模型的部署带来了极大的便利,它们不仅降低了技术门槛,还提高了部署的效率和质量,使得深度学习技术能够更广泛地应用于各个领域,为推动社会的发展和进步发挥着重要作用。

随着技术的不断发展和创新,我们有理由相信 Python 深度学习框架在部署流程的简化方面将会取得更加令人瞩目的成就,为深度学习的广泛应用开辟更加广阔的前景。